The process begins with a professional IT Asset Disposition (ITAD) partner who assesses the residual value of your decommissioned hardware. Unlike e-waste recyclers who focus on raw material extraction, ITAD specialists prioritise the secondary market. Equipment that is less than five years old often retains significant value, particularly enterprise-grade storage and high-core-count processors.
For every piece of equipment that passes functionality and cosmetic inspections, your organisation accrues a credit. The value is determined by market demand, component scarcity, and the model's compatibility with contemporary software stacks. These credits are banked into your vendor account, acting as a reservoir of value derived from your past capital expenditures.
The most straightforward use of accrued credits is to offset the cost of new equipment. When you trade in old systems, you are effectively de-risking the procurement process. If you are deploying a new hyper-converged cluster or refreshing your network fabric, your accrued credits can cover a substantial portion of the invoice — often ranging from 5% to 15% of the original purchase price of the new hardware.
This creates a circular purchase loop. The savings generated from buybacks can be redirected toward higher-density equipment, allowing you to increase compute power without increasing your overall capital expenditure (CapEx) budget.
This is where the financial and environmental value intersect. The production of new IT hardware is carbon-intensive; manufacturing a single server carries a carbon footprint equivalent to driving a car thousands of miles.
By selling equipment back to a certified refurbisher, you effectively extend its lifespan. This "circularity" prevents the carbon emissions associated with manufacturing a brand-new unit. Many buyback programs quantify this impact, providing you with a certified "Carbon Savings Report."
